For many young dancers being in a second company is their first experience living on their own: learning to cook and do laundry, manage finances, as well as learning what it takes to be a professional dancer. This trickle up effect is good for the entire company, allowing more dancers more opportunities to dance better roles and the added dancers can also allow the main company to do larger ballets. The second company can travel lighter and cheaper and they dont have sets, lighting, union costs or orchestra [they use recorded music]. To take a closer look at what makes a second company tick, five dance organizations with old and new second companies BalletMet, Boston Ballet, Houston Ballet, Hubbard Street Dance Chicago, and Kansas City Ballet weighed in about the benefits, costs, logistics, and concerns involved with starting and maintaining one. From administrative costs to arranging host-family housing, organizations that have already been there can help guide company directors and boards as they embark on creating second companies so they avoid mistakes and determine what is the appropriate next step for their organizations.
